Dr. Claudia Donoso presents a critical exploration of the vulnerabilities faced by forced migrants during the COVID-19 pandemic. This session examines how public health policies and societal attitudes often framed migrants as carriers of the virus, affecting their treatment and access to resources. Dr. Donoso will discuss the implications of these narratives and what they reveal about the intersections of migration, health, and human rights.
